Manual Overview
The Kenwood R1000 modification manual provides detailed instructions for integrating a DRM mixer into the shortwave receiver. The mixer, sourced from Sat. Service Schneider in Germany, operates at 467 kHz and includes a crystal option. The modification involves connecting the mixer to the last IF buffer of the receiver at the junction of R148 and the emitter of Q24, referred to as point A. The power connection is established at point B. The DRM modulator output is linked to the antenna input of the Kenwood receiver with a 40 dB attenuator, and the output spectrum is recorded for evaluation. The manual includes a schematic, mounting picture, and output spectrum for reference. It notes that the receiver’s performance with the software has not yet been tested, and updates will be provided upon completion of testing.
